Why is Financial Planning Important in Business?
Financial planning is important in business because it sets goals, provides direction, and helps you achieve success. Without a financial plan, it is difficult to make the right decisions, allocate resources, and understand the financial implications of those decisions.
A financial plan will help you create a roadmap to achieve your goals, identify risks and opportunities, and establish a budget to track your progress. Having a plan will also help you obtain outside help when needed, such as advice from an accountant or financial planner.
Creating a financial plan is a valuable investment for your business. It not only helps you make better business decisions, but it also provides a roadmap for future growth and success. Financial planning is an essential tool for any business, large or small.
It will help you stay on track and ensure long-term financial stability and profitability. With a financial plan in place, you will be able to identify areas where you need to focus your efforts, and be prepared to make adjustments when necessary.
Set Financial Goals
Financial goal setting is an important part of business financial planning. Taking the time to sit down and decide where you want your business to go will help you create a plan to reach those goals.
Start by asking yourself what kind of financial goals you want to achieve, and then create an action plan to get there. Consider both short-term and long-term goals and make sure to set realistic goals that are achievable. Prioritize your goals and plan out how you will reach them.
By setting financial goals, you can stay on track with your business’s financial health and plan for a successful future. When it comes to financial goals, it’s important to be realistic.
This means setting goals that are achievable, and breaking the goals down into smaller, easier-to-manage steps. Create a timeline for each goal.
This will help you stay on track and keep you motivated. It’s also important to consider any obstacles that could prevent you from achieving your goals.
Plan out how you will deal with each of these obstacles, and find ways to work around them.
Don’t be afraid to ask for help. If you’re feeling overwhelmed or are unsure of how to reach your goals, it’s a good idea to reach out to a professional for assistance. Financial advisors can help you create and follow a plan that is tailored to your business. They can also provide valuable advice and tips on how to optimize your finances and reach your goals.
Create a Roadmap to Achieve Goals
Creating a roadmap to achieve financial goals is essential for any business. It helps business owners stay organized and on track. Make sure to include short-term and long-term goals as well as realistic deadlines.
Develop a plan for how to achieve each goal.
This can include investigating new sources of income, cutting costs and increasing efficiency. Make sure to track your progress and be willing to adjust the plan to reflect any changes in the market or the business. It is important to review financial statements regularly and make sure your plans match the reality of your financial situation. This can help prevent any unexpected surprises down the road.
